WebDisable overclocking: Overclocking can improve your PC's performance, but it can also cause instability and crashes. Try disabling any overclocking settings you have applied to your PC. Test your RAM: Faulty RAM can cause all kinds of issues, including freezes and crashes. Use a tool like Windows Memory Diagnostic to test your RAM for errors.
